Welcome to The Feather River Canyon! The Feather River Canyon is a place where a railroad learns respect for nature. Even for a company of Union Pacific’s capability, the canyon presents a tremendous operating challenge. The danger of rock slides is always present, and UP hasn’t always been able to add sidings or other improvements to make running trains here much easier than it was when Western Pacific built the line in the early part of the 20th century. With maintenance personnel constantly trying to keep the line in prime operating condition, between train movements, and access afforded only by the railroad itself, the challenge never ends.
